2013 draft so far is confirming a feeling that I had regarding PC/JS 's strategy. The feeling is they don't value LB position as high. In terms of defense, it's upfront or out back (DL and Secondary). Not much emphasis on the middle. In many ways it makes sense. Really if you have a strong secondary and defensive line, then the linebackers (middle guys) can just be "clean up". You don't need to have premium guys there. This draft and offseason defensive moves shows emphasis on that. With two DTs been chosen in the draft, 2 DTs signed in FA, 1 DE signed in FA, and a CB picked in the draft plus a vet CB signed. Thus far a goose-egg for any new additions in the linebacker area. I could be wrong they don't see LBs as a strength in this draft but they haven't signed any vet LBs either.
